What To Expect
1
Bethesda Fountain
One of Central Park's most famous landmarks. Located very close to the geographical center of the city, or "The Heart of New York".
2
Central Park
The Central Park Mall is a famous destination, having appeared in countless movies and television programs. It's also the only straightaway in the park!
3
Central Park
Cherry Hill has another beautiful fountain, surrounded by foliage and footpaths. From here one can clearly see the Bow Bridge, as well as the lake. This is also a common rest stop for the horses working in the park!
4
Cleopatra's Needle
The oldest artifact in the park! At over 2,000 years old, a relic of Ancient Egypt has taken permanent residence in Central Park. Immediately behind you will be the Metropolitan Museum of Art!
5
Jacqueline Kennedy Onassis Reservoir
A giant body of water in the middle of the park, overlooked by skyscrapers. One of the top spots for photos in the whole park!
6
Strawberry Fields, John Lennon Memorial
This mosaic memorial to the former Beatles star John Lennon is located just a stone's throw away from the location where the artist died. A serene location where you can often find musicians playing away!
7
Central Park
Sheep meadow is a very large pasture that serves as a place for visitors of the park to relax, participate in recreation, or take photos.
